I'm fairly new too. Slayer is almost identical to the Revo which is my first car.
Battery will be underneath the receiver and servo wiring. Remove the lid and look. Charge point will be underneath car. I assume its same as Revo and will have a charge port.
You should not be having to clean filter after every tank.
Make sure the truck battery is charged fully and your radio batteries are good.
After the 1/2 tank death, will it start back up?

If after it is hot, that sounds like a sign of vapor lock. When it's stopped, use cleaner spray on the outside of the carb to cool it. Then try to start it again.
